Why Regular Dental Care Matters
Most oral health problems are far easier to deal with early. A small cavity, a bit of gum inflammation or a cracked filling can go unnoticed until you need a root canal or extraction. A regular check-up lets us spot the early signs of decay and gum disease before they become painful problems. We can also check what’s changed since your last visit and monitor previous dental work.
How Often Should You See a Dentist?
Australian Government health guidance recommends people with stable oral health should book a general dentistry check-up at least once or twice a year. If you smoke or have a history of gum disease, you might need to visit more often. Your dentist will suggest a schedule based on your teeth, gums, medical history and previous treatment.

Most people should have a check-up every six to 12 months, depending on their teeth and gums. Active gum disease, repeated tooth decay, implants, smoking or a high risk of dental problems may mean more frequent visits. Your dentist will set the right interval with you.
A dental check-up includes a full examination of your teeth, gums and bite, a check for the early signs of decay and gum disease, and a quick screen for oral cancer. We take X-rays only if they’re needed, such as when something can’t be assessed properly by sight alone or if you don’t have recent scans. A dental check-up is usually paired with a teeth cleaning in Perth.
Teeth cleaning shouldn’t hurt, though it can feel a little sensitive if your gums are inflamed or it’s been a while since your last visit. Let us know if an area is tender, and we’ll adjust. Most people find our teeth cleaning in Perth more comfortable than they expected.
